| Duties | BASIC FUNCTION OF POSITION: Acting as a voucher examiner in the FMC (Financial Management Center)section, prepares and/or examines all types of vouchers (including the most difficult and complex) for all government agencies represented at Post: Purchase Orders / Vouchers for the purchase of goods and services, by contracts or not, with complex conditions, method of payment, etc. that requires contact with the GSO (General Services Office) / procurement personnel to ascertain the specific nature of the transaction. Vouchers for property leases involving quarters for U.S. personnel or for other purposes (warehouse, office space, furniture rental, equipment and miscellaneous rental, e.g. car rental, etc.), hotel accommodations for personnel and so on, that may sometimes require to contacting the GSO, personnel, program officials and vendors to ascertain specific nature of transaction or determine amendments. Vouchers for construction projects, maintenance and rehabilitation of buildings and facilities, e.g. payments for utilities, sanitary and disinfection services, telecommunication service, long distance calls etc. All types of travel vouchers (including advances and claims) for international and in-country travel which require ascertaining whether travel was in accord with travel authorization, established per diem and advise traveler what is allowed, disallowed, etc., Provides assistance to Financial Specialist and Budget Analysts in some aspects of their duties, maintains the financial management data base, e.g. determines to which accounts are to be charged for which services, assigns accounting classifications, establishes and liquidates obligations, examines availability of funds within obligations, existence of authorizations, etc., keeps back-up obligations, documentation, maintains accounting records, funds control ledgers, etc. Initiates and/or maintains procedures, e.g., issue memoranda's and invoice/interim receipts, keeps records of collections made, for collections from personnel and/or agencies for use of official sources, e.g. official vehicles, fax and phones, travel advances refunds, etc., contacts to all agencies personnel. |

| Professional requirements | PRIOR WORK EXPERIENCE: Minimum of two (2) years of progressively responsible experience in accounting, book-keeping or voucher examining or related financial field is required. JOB KNOWLEDGE: Good working knowledge of local legislation related to payment/taxation procedures is required. LANGUAGE REQUIREMENTS: LEVEL III - English and Uzbek Level IV - Russian SKILLS AND ABILITIES: Skills to use standard PC software, adding machines, typing skills, considerable skills in articulating complex issue orally and in writing. Education Requirements: At least two years of full-time post-secondary study at college or university in accounting, finance, business management or related field is required. |
